A note before these figures: with a population of 117, Naper's ACS estimates come from a small number of survey responses and carry wide margins of error. Individual percentages below — particularly rates that round to 0% or 100% — are approximations, not precise measurements. See data.census.gov for the published margins of error.

Population Overview

Naper is a small community located in Nebraska, within Boyd County. The total population is 117. It ranks as the 431st most populous out of 583 Census-designated places in Nebraska.

Age Demographics

The median age in Naper is 34.9 years. This is 6% lower than the state median of 37.2 years. With 35.0% of the population under 18, Naper has a notably young demographic profile, suggesting a family-oriented community. 12.8% of residents are 75 or older, suggesting a significant retirement-age population with implications for healthcare services and senior housing.

Economy, Income & Housing

The median household income in Naper is $36,250. This is 53% lower than the state median of $76,475. It is also 55% lower than the national median of $80,734. The poverty rate stands at 5.1%. This is 52% lower than the state poverty rate of 10.6%. The survey records no unemployed residents in Naper, which reflects the size of the sample rather than a labor market without joblessness. The median home value is $22,500. Housing costs are 91% lower than the state median of $238,600. With a home-value-to-income ratio of just 0.6x, Naper is one of the most affordable housing markets in the area. 86.4% of occupied housing units are owner-occupied. This homeownership rate is 30% higher than the state average of 66.5%.

Race & Ethnicity

The largest racial or ethnic group in Naper is White (non-Hispanic), making up 60.7% of the population. Hispanic or Latino residents account for 2.6%. The Hispanic or Latino population (2.6%) is well below the state average of 12.7%.

Education

8.1% of residents aged 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. This is 77% lower than the state rate of 34.6%. Nationally, 35.7% of adults hold at least a bachelor's degree. The high school graduation rate (or equivalent) is 74.3%.

Data Sources & Methodology

All demographic data for Naper, Nebraska is sourced from the U.S. Census Bureau's American Community Survey (ACS) 2020–2024 5-Year Estimates. The ACS collects data from approximately 3.5 million households annually and pools five years of responses so that even small communities can be measured, though the margin of error widens as the population falls. Comparisons are made against Nebraska state averages and national averages calculated from the same dataset. Rankings reflect the city's position among all 583 Census-designated places in Nebraska.
